CHAPTER 8: MAINTENANCE OF SUSPENSION SYSTEMTM 9-2350-256-208-1 REPLACE ROADWHEELS-ContinuedNOTERoadwheels are removed and installed inthe same manner.a. REMOVALWARNINGWhen driving the vehicle on or off lifters,clear the area. Lifters may fly out fromunder the vehicle and cause serious injuryto personnel.1Position lifter (1) on roadwheel arm spindle (2) and track link (3) ahead of roadwheel (4). 2 Loosen 10 wheel nuts (5).3Raise roadwheels (4) off track by carefully and slowly moving vehicle forward.4Remove 10 wheel nuts (5).5Remove two roadwheels (4) from hub assembly (6).b. INSTALLATION1Install two roadwheels (4) onto hub assembly (6).2Install 10 wheel nuts (5).WARNINGWhen driving the vehicle on or off lifters,clear the area. Lifters may fly out fromunder vehicle and cause serious injury topersonnel.3Lower roadwheels (4) onto track by carefully and slowlymoving vehicle backward.4Torque 10 wheel nuts (5) to 320-350 lb-ft (434-475 Nom). Remove lifter (1) from between roadwheel arm spindle (2) and track link (3).5Adjust track tension (refer to TM 9-2350-256-10).8-2
